ПОЛЕЗНО Оффлайн контроллер

Pablos

МЕСТНЫЙ СТАРОЖИЛА
МОДЕРАТОР
Регистрация
03.12.2018
Сообщения
394
Реакции
279
Баллы
133
Возраст
56
Адрес
Москва
Веб-сайт
museumcherdak.ru
Город
Долгопрудный
Имя
Павел
Отчество
Анатольевич
Плата
Woodpecker 3.2
Прошивка
1.1f
    Рекомендованный
  • #1
Вот и ко мне доехал off-line controller.
Вообще не пойму, в чем прикол. :(
Вроде работает, но дятел на него не реагирует.
Народ, а есть по нему инфа? Что там за софт внутри? Есть ли Ардуинный проект?
Чую, что даже если заработает, сразу захочется переписать всё. :)
 
    Рекомендованный
  • #496

Вложения

  • IMG_20220605_170507.jpg
    IMG_20220605_170507.jpg
    90.6 KB · Просмотры: 20
есть и пауза и стоп, только стоп некорректный
Если приостанавливать работу, то только через паузу, после останова, по запуску сбрасываются координаты, уже продолжить не получится, начнет сначала.
 
Если приостанавливать работу, то только через паузу, после останова, по запуску сбрасываются координаты, уже продолжить не получится, начнет сначала.
я уже пробовал так делать:)
 
Наконец дошли у меня руки до экспериментов с экраном. И я таки решил свою проблему!
В файле прошивки mks_config.txt есть раздел, где можно повесить свои команды G-code на программируемые кнопки.
#command setting on button1~5
>morefunc1_cmd:G0 Z5; (поднимает фрезу на безопасную высоту, в моем случае 5мм)
>morefunc2_cmd:G0 X0 Y0; (горизонтальное перемещение домой)
>morefunc3_cmd:G0 Z0; (фреза опускается в ноль по Z)
После изменения файла контролер есс-но надо перепрошить.
Итак, во время выполнения УП я нажимаю паузу, затем пункт меню с умными кнопками. Затем нажимаю каждую из 3х кнопок.
После этого я завершаю УП и иду спать. Утром редактирую файл УП, удаляю из него уже выполненные строки.
Заливаю файл в контроллер и продолжаю примерно с того места где закончил.
Также это удобно, когда отключили электричество и надо корректно завершить работу станка пока есть питание от ИБП.
 

Вложения

  • IMG_20220623_221358.jpg
    IMG_20220623_221358.jpg
    162.6 KB · Просмотры: 16
  • Последнее редактирование:
Последнее редактирование:
Наконец дошли у меня руки до экспериментов с экраном. И я таки решил свою проблему!
В файле прошивки mks_config.txt есть раздел, где можно повесить свои команды G-code на программируемые кнопки.
#command setting on button1~5
>morefunc1_cmd:G0 Z5; (поднимает фрезу на безопасную высоту, в моем случае 5мм)
>morefunc2_cmd:G0 X0 Y0; (горизонтальное перемещение домой)
>morefunc3_cmd:G0 Z0; (фреза опускается в ноль по Z)
После изменения файла контролер есс-но надо перепрошить.
Итак, во время выполнения УП я нажимаю паузу, затем пункт меню с умными кнопками. Затем нажимаю каждую из 3х кнопок.
После этого я завершаю УП и иду спать. Утром редактирую файл УП, удаляю из него уже выполненные строки.
Заливаю файл в контроллер и продолжаю примерно с того места где закончил.
Также это удобно, когда отключили электричество и надо корректно завершить работу станка пока есть питание от ИБП.
Как я рад, что отказался от этого экранчика, пускай гораздо дороже вышла мне малинка (raspberi pi 3 b+), и bCNC(бесплатно, с небольшим гимором при установке) , но там и пауза как пауза, и при остановке даже с отключением питания координаты рабочего нуля не сбиваются (при условии что винт осиZ не проверяется при отключении питания) и запуск с места постановки на паузу, даже во время паузы вы можете перемещать фрезу куда вам захочется, она опять на место при снятии с паузы встанет. Хотите урезать функционал станка ставьте эти tft (24, 32, 35), если нет то не пожалейте денег, и получите полный функционал который себя окупит вашими же нервами и временем, я примерно год с tft24 мучался, плюнул в конце концов, даже нет желания его обратно к плате mks dlc подключать не говоря уже о dlc 32. Когда прошивка заточена под лазер и ее переделывают под работу с фрезой, ничего путного из этого не выйдет, могу даже больше сказать , за основу взята прошивка для 3д принтеров , таких экранов как tft 28 и tft32 только в усеченном виде.
 
Как я рад, что отказался от этого экранчика, пускай гораздо дороже вышла мне малинка (raspberi pi 3 b+), и bCNC(бесплатно, с небольшим гимором при установке) , но там и пауза как пауза, и при остановке даже с отключением питания координаты рабочего нуля не сбиваются (при условии что винт осиZ не проверяется при отключении питания) и запуск с места постановки на паузу, даже во время паузы вы можете перемещать фрезу куда вам захочется, она опять на место при снятии с паузы встанет. Хотите урезать функционал станка ставьте эти tft (24, 32, 35), если нет то не пожалейте денег, и получите полный функционал который себя окупит вашими же нервами и временем, я примерно год с tft24 мучался, плюнул в конце концов, даже нет желания его обратно к плате mks dlc подключать не говоря уже о dlc 32. Когда прошивка заточена под лазер и ее переделывают под работу с фрезой, ничего путного из этого не выйдет, могу даже больше сказать , за основу взята прошивка для 3д принтеров , таких экранов как tft 28 и tft32 только в усеченном виде.
а я вот не мучаюсь с tft24:). Мучался раньше, когда использовал связку Candle+старенький ноутбук. Там были периодически обрывы связи, перепортил несколько заготовок. А сейчас станок в кои то веки работает нормально
 

У каждого свои тараканы...:rolleyes:

оффтоп
 
Как я рад, что отказался от этого экранчика,
Я его то ж пытался присобачить. Доигрался, что бутлоадер слетел! Восстановил. И плюнул с ним играться. Подключил по вайфаю, Лазер ГРБЛ, 10 дюймовый планшет с Виндой и "никаких гвоздей"
 
  • Последнее редактирование:
Последнее редактирование:
а я вот не мучаюсь с tft24:). Мучался раньше, когда использовал связку Candle+старенький ноутбук. Там были периодически обрывы связи, перепортил несколько заготовок. А сейчас станок в кои то веки работает нормально
Не поверите, кренделем (Candle) я пользовался всего раза 3, когда купил станок был грбл-контрол, потом на bCNC резко перешел, стоковый 775 моторчик на моем станке ни разу не устанавливался, я 300вт шпиндель купил одновременно со станком 3018, так шпиндель раньше пришел, не долго думая я шпиндель от отделного блока питания запитал, что такое обрыв связи из за станка мне не ведомо, а вот винда любила под..нас..рать, именно по этому и был выбран одноплатник, на чем то схожем с линусом , купил апельсинку зеро, поставил cncjs, работала, но при обрыве связи по wifi работать переставала, приходилось программу заново запускать, у меня на 3д принтерах по малинке с октопринтом работали, не скажу что прямо ВАУ но вполне неплохо справлялись, решил купить и для 3018 такую малинку, подвернулся с оказией старый монитор 14", на фирме выкинуть решили , я себе его забрал и к малинке прицепил, короче получил вполне для станочка сносный компьютер, еще подцепил колонки, и вообще при наличии сети wifi можно и работать со станком, и что нибудь слушать или смотреть в интернете одновременно, ни разу еще станок не оборвал связь с малинкой уже года за три наверное, клавиатура с мышкой правда много места занимают, но можно же и без них обойтись.
Ваши сообщения автоматически объединены:

Я его то ж пытался присобачить. Доигрался, что бутлоадер слетел! Восстановил. И плюнул с ним играться. Подключил по вайфаю, Лазер ГРБЛ, 10 дюймовый планшет с Виндой и "никаких гвоздей"
не в виндой я больше не играюсь, после XP нормальной винды не было, семерку еще кое как отладили , но довольно требовательна она к железу была, а уж десятка это вообще нечто, даже близко с ней стоять себе дороже. Ничего скоро все на линуксах с убунтами будем сидеть.
 
когда использовал связку Candle+старенький ноутбук.
один юарт, в этом проблема, по этому и перешёл на skr и марлин, то же мучался,ЖЭ по ошибке фиганешь, а он после останавливается
 
Сверху Снизу
Обнаружен блокировщик рекламы AdBlock

МЫ ДОГАДЫВАЕМСЯ, ЧТО РЕКЛАМА ВАС РАЗДРАЖАЕТ!

Конечно, Ваше программное обеспечение для блокировки рекламы отлично справляется с блокировкой рекламы на нашем сайте, но оно также блокирует полезные функции. Мы стараемся для Вас и не обязываем Вас донатить и скидывать денег на наши кошельки, чтобы пользоваться форумом, но реклама это единственное, что позволяет поддерживать проект и развивать его.

Спасибо за Ваше понимание!

Я отключил свой AdBlock    Нет, я не буду ничего отключать